Hey, new folks on the Glimmerfall transcoding farm — this is step 6 of the key ceremony. Once the render-node signing key is generated, two of you verify the fingerprint out loud (yes, actually out loud, it catches typos). Then seal the hardware token in the envelope marked for the Thornquay vault. Before you seal it, though, make sure the fallback credentials are complete: the envelope must also contain the recovery passphrase, written on the line just below.

strongbox words: oliael-gilax-lamael

## Environment variables — user module extraction

As part of splitting the Ternbridge monolith, the user module now runs as its own service called Userloom. Contractors should copy the sample env file and adjust only the hostnames for their sandbox. Session validation still round-trips to the monolith during the transition period, and that call is authenticated by the shared secret defined on the line below.

secret setting of kagup-haweg: RELAY_SECRET20=79282600b75847005433

Internal Memo — Next Year's Headcount Plan

To the board: the proposed headcount plan adds forty-two roles net, concentrated in engineering at the Torvald site and field operations in the Ellsmere region. Support functions remain flat, with attrition backfilled selectively. Total personnel cost rises roughly six percent, within the envelope approved at the autumn planning session. Hiring is front-loaded into the first half. The strategic assumptions underlying these numbers are recorded in the note below.

management briefing: Only 33 of the 504 pilot accounts renewed Holox, so a churn review is set for August 1. Fenysix Logistics is in early talks to buy Zoroxix Group for about $459.9 million.